THE PARK

Riverside Park is a residential park for the over 50's, situated in the village of Upavon near Pewsey, is a small park which consists of only 22 homes, with the River Avon running at the bottom. 

The park itself is well maintained and people are friendly with a real community spirit. The owners of the park are very obliging and go out of their way to help the residents, you could not wish for better owners.

Everywhere in the village, i.e. shop, public houses, doctors surgery are all within walking distance. There is also a bus service with a bus stop at the entrance of the park which runs every hour

IMPORTANT PARK INFORMATION

Pets are allowed on the park.

The park has a minimum age restriction of 50 years.

The Service Charge for this home is £162pcm. The service charge is reviewed annually in line with the Consumer Price Index (CPI).

Council tax is Band A

TENURE: Virtual Freehold

Virtual Freehold means that when buying a park home, you purchase the property outright and lease the land it sits on in perpetuity, for the entirety of the time the home is sited. These properties are not mortgageable.  We recommend any potential purchaser is aware of all details including park rules and conditions before sale completion. Please consult a solicitor for further information.
